Summary

On August 11, 1991, a Canadian Car & Foundry HARVARD MARK IV (N15795) was involved in an accident near Ida Grove, IA. The accident resulted in 1 fatal injury. The aircraft was destroyed.

The National Transportation Safety Board determined the probable cause of this accident to be: THE PILOT'S FAILURE TO MAINTAIN AIRSPEED.
